It's possible for a surname to gain in rank and/or total while being less common per million people (or vice versa) as there are now more surnames in the USA as a result of immigration. In mathematical terms, the tail has got longer, with a far larger number of less common surnames.

Figures for top states show firstly the states where most people called GOLDMAN live. This obviously tends to be biased towards the most populous states. The second set of figures show where people called GOLDMAN represent the biggest proportion of the population. So, in this case, there are more people called GOLDMAN in New York than any other state, but you are more likely to find a GOLDMAN by picking someone at random in Massachusetts than anywhere else.
